맥동형 직분사 분무건 시스템의 효율적인 사용을 위한 최적 분무 횟수 설정

2018 
This study was conducted to select the optimal water spray number for the efficient utilization of a pulsatory direct water spray gun system. In order to accomplish the purpose of this research, we evaluated the impingement forces, according to different power pressures, distances, and water spray numbers per second, using a novel pulsatory direct water spray gun system. Based on the result of the basic test, the power pressure and distance of spray that can expect excellent performance were selected as 2 MPa and 1 m, respectively. Then, the flower and leaf bud thinning rate were investigated with different water spray numbers per second under four different flower developmental stages. The optimal water spray frequency for the use of the pulsatory direct water spray gun system was nine sprays per second at the flowering stage, because it resulted in 80% of the flower thinning rate and less than 8% of the leaf bud thinning rate. These results will be used for field applications, which could contribute to labor savings in peach cultivation.
